Hello everyone! Recently I've been looking for an aftermarket CPU cooler for my build, and I've made my choice (Corsaid H60). Unfortunately, I cannot figure out how to remove my CPU's stock cooler. I threw the manuals away (stupid on me). I know I need to unlatch the stuff on the tops and bottoms of the cooler, but I'm lost after that. Thank you!
 
Solution
Generally, you just remove the "latches" and then gently break the bond of the thermal paste. I prefer to give a little twist, but not every application will allow for that. (May not be room)

The latch should disengage at two locations before you can remove it.
